DETAILED DESCRIPTION OF THE INVENTION The present invention relates to an alarm method for preventing theft of houses, automobiles, and other objects installed outside the furnace.

Today's living environment has become more complicated, and there are many homes that are left unoccupied, cars parked in the same condition, and various unattended outdoor installations. There is a need for a simple and effective way to prevent theft, including theft, using a versatile method.

Typically, a device equipped with a vibration sensing circuit with a buzzer is attached to the object to be prevented from theft, and the vibration sensing circuit detects shaking, vibration, or impact sound to the object to be prevented from theft in the event of an intrusion or theft as described above, and the buzzer is activated. There is a method of issuing a warning.

However, the alarm generated by a buzzer of a device attached to an object to be prevented from theft is a relatively loud sound because it has the purpose of the buzzer alarm.For example, if the object to be prevented from theft is a car and the car is If the vehicle is parked overnight in a residential area or in a hospital parking lot, it becomes a significant nuisance to nearby residents who are sleeping or to hospitalized patients.

Furthermore, even if this is not the case, the owner of an unattended parked car is often located at a considerable distance from the car, and the owner cannot hear the alarm buzzer, so he or she may not be able to hear the warning buzzer. are often unaware that their vehicles are at risk of such theft.

The present invention provides a versatile, simple, and effective anti-theft alarm method that eliminates the conventional drawbacks such as sloping.

FIG. 1 is a block diagram illustrating the system of operation of the present invention. When the device main body 1, which receives power from ordinary household electricity or car batteries, etc., is attached to an object to be anti-theft and turned on, the delay circuit 2 detects vibration after a certain period of time (for example, several tens of seconds). Circuit 3 becomes alert. When vibrations (including shaking and impact sounds) are applied to the vibration sensing circuit 3 in this state, the vibrations are sensed, the vibration sensing circuit 3 is energized, and the transmitting circuit 4 emits a signal. Even in a place far away from the anti-theft object, if the receiver 5 is powered on, the receiver 5 receives the transmission wave from the transmitter circuit 4 as described above and issues an alarm.0 Delay circuit 2, when the device main body 1 is installed inside a house or inside a car and the power is turned on, the vibration sensing circuit 3 immediately enters the alert state, and even the vibrations when the owner leaves the house or car are detected. This would result in an unnecessary alarm being issued, and this is not intended to prevent such a situation from occurring. In the same sense, in order to prevent unnecessary alarms from being issued immediately when vibrations are detected when an owner enters a house or a car, another delay circuit is installed in the transmitting circuit 4, and the vibration sensing circuit 3 It is also possible to make the oscillation circuit 4 emit a signal only after a certain period of time even if it senses vibration.

Further, it is also possible to add another delay circuit to the transmitting circuit 4, so that the signal from the transmitting circuit 4 is emitted for a certain period of time, and then it is again influenced by the vibration sensing circuit 3 which is in the alert state. In this way, the owner holding the receiver 5 can detect whether the main body 1 attached to the anti-theft object has been subjected to accidental vibrations for some reason, or continuous vibrations that pose a high risk of intrusion or theft. You can distinguish and recognize to some extent whether you are receiving it or not.

The transmitting circuit 4 and the receiver 5 may be a combination in which the transmitting circuit 4 emits a signal of a specific frequency and the receiver 5 is a correspondingly specific one. However, in general, in order to avoid the need to prepare an expensive specific receiver, the above-mentioned unique frequency is within the frequency range of ordinary radio or television broadcast waves, and the owner is able to receive radio waves. It is preferable to use the receiver or television receiver as is and set these receiving frequencies to the corresponding frequencies in advance.Furthermore, the transmitting circuit 4 transmits the transmitted waves in the frequency range of normal radio broadcast waves. (e.g. 535-1605 KHz
), and if the receiver 5 is a normal radio receiver, the owner does not need to set the reception frequency of the radio receiver to a specific frequency in advance, and it will be able to listen to the radio broadcasts of any broadcasting station. This is even more preferable because as long as you listen to the warning, you can know the warning from the repeated short sounds.

[Scope of Claims] 1. Transmitted waves from a transmitting circuit by energizing a vibration sensing circuit with a delay circuit attached to an object to be anti-theft are transmitted to a radio receiver, a television receiver, etc. at a place separated from the object to be anti-theft. An alarm method for preventing theft, characterized in that the alarm is received by a receiver or other receiver and issues an alarm. 2. The theft prevention alarm method according to claim 1, wherein the transmitted wave sweeps its frequency. 3. The anti-theft alarm method according to claim 2, wherein the band in which the transmitted wave sweeps its frequency is the frequency band of normal radio broadcast waves.
